BIROn - Birkbeck Institutional Research Online

    Querying graph databases using a functional language extended with second order facilities

    Ayres, R. and King, Peter J.H. (1996) Querying graph databases using a functional language extended with second order facilities. In: Morrison, R. and Kennedy, J.B. (eds.) Advances in Databases, 14th British National Conference on Databases: BNCOD 14. Lecture Notes in Computer Science 1094. Springer, pp. 189-203. ISBN 9783540614425.

    Full text not available from this repository.

    Abstract

    This paper presents the functional database language Hydra which extends previous such languages with associational facilities enabling a user to pose queries about the ways in which values and entities in the database are related to each other. These associational facilities work by treating the database as a graph and following all the arcs from a node or finding paths between nodes. The nodes of the database graph correspond to entities or values in the application domain and the arcs to associations between those entities and values. From the perspective of Hydra this database graph is viewed in terms of functions between sets of entities and values. Associational facilities are provided by built-in second-order primitives which use schema-level information to determine what arcs may be associated with a node or as the basis for searching for an instance-level path. Results from associational primitives are returned in the form of lists of functions which may be displayed to the user or directly applied to other parameters. The associational facilities provided are fully integrated into a computationally complete language in the style of Miranda. This integration allows complex queries to be answered, which are beyond the power of conventional database query languages.

    Metadata

    Item Type: Book Section
    School: Birkbeck Faculties and Schools > Faculty of Science > School of Computing and Mathematical Sciences
    Depositing User: Sarah Hall
    Date Deposited: 04 May 2021 15:25
    Last Modified: 09 Aug 2023 12:50
    URI: https://eprints.bbk.ac.uk/id/eprint/44100

    Statistics

    Activity Overview
    6 month trend
    0Downloads
    6 month trend
    78Hits

    Additional statistics are available via IRStats2.

    Archive Staff Only (login required)

    Edit/View Item Edit/View Item